What is Universal Corporation's other non-tobacco inventory?
Universal Corporation (UVV) reported other non-tobacco inventory of $203.54M in Q1 2026.
What does other non-tobacco inventory mean?
This metric captures the value of inventory items, excluding primary tobacco stocks, that are held for long-term use or production purposes. It typically includes specialized ingredients, packaging materials, or secondary components required for diversified business segments. Tracking this helps investors understand the company's investment in non-core product lines and potential inventory obsolescence risks.
